Pakistani Senators Engage in Diplomatic Talks to Strengthen Ties with Uzbekistan

Tashkent: A delegation of Pakistani Senators, led by Chairman of the Senate Standing Committee on Foreign Affairs, Senator Irfan Siddiqui, visited the Uzbek Senate Secretariat, deepening diplomatic and strategic ties between Pakistan and Uzbekistan.

According to Ministry of Information and Broadcasting, the visit, which occurred on the invitation of the Uzbek Election Commission, saw the Senators serving as International Elections Observers. The discussions focused on reinforcing the bilateral relations between the two nations, with the Uzbek Senate expressing admiration for Pakistan’s democratic processes and the existing robust strategic ties.

The dialogue also explored avenues for future cooperation, such as exchanges through parliamentary friendship groups. Senator Siddiqui highlighted Pakistan’s support for significant regional infrastructure projects, including the trans-Afghan railway and Gwadar port initiatives. Moreover, he extended an invitation to Uzbek senators to visit Pakistan, aiming to foster stronger bilateral relations and promote mutual cooperation.
